123
Vivus.js

Vivus.js

Vivus ist eine kompakte JavaScript-Klasse, mit der Sie SVGs animieren können, sodass sie wie gezeichnet aussehen.
Vivus ist eine kompakte JavaScript-Klasse (ohne Abhängigkeiten), mit der Sie SVGs animieren können, sodass sie wie gezeichnet aussehen.Es gibt eine Vielzahl verschiedener Animationen sowie die Möglichkeit, ein benutzerdefiniertes Skript zu erstellen, mit dem Sie Ihre SVG-Datei nach Belieben zeichnen können.Animationsarten • Verzögert: Jedes Pfadelement wird gleichzeitig mit einer kleinen Verzögerung zu Beginn gezeichnet.Dies ist derzeit die Standardanimation.• Synchronisieren: Jede Linie wird synchron gezeichnet.Sie beginnen und enden alle zur gleichen Zeit, daher der Name "Sync".• OneByOne: Jedes Pfadelement wird nacheinander gezeichnet.Diese Animation vermittelt den besten Eindruck vom Live-Zeichnen.Timing-Funktion Um mehr Freiheit zu geben, können Sie die Animation jedes Pfades und / oder der gesamten SVG überschreiben.Es funktioniert ein bisschen wie die CSS-Animations-Timing-Funktion.Anstelle einer Cubic-Bezier-Funktion wird jedoch eine einfache JavaScript-Funktion verwendet.Es muss eine Zahl als Parameter akzeptieren (zwischen 0 und 1) und dann eine Zahl zurückgeben (auch zwischen 0 und 1).Es ist ein Haken.Scenarize Mit dieser Funktion können Sie die Animation Ihrer SVG-Datei skripten.Dazu werden die benutzerdefinierten Werte direkt im DOM der SVG festgelegt.Hier ist ein Beispiel für die Verwendung von Scenario-Sync.Ich würde empfehlen, dass Sie sich den Quellcode und die Readme-Datei für weitere Informationen ansehen.

Eigenschaften

Alternativen zu Vivus.js für alle Plattformen mit einer Lizenz

jQuery

jQuery

jQuery ist eine browserübergreifende JavaScript-Bibliothek zur Vereinfachung der clientseitigen Skripterstellung von HTML.
  • Kostenlose
  • Web
AngularJS

AngularJS

HTML eignet sich hervorragend zum Deklarieren statischer Dokumente, gerät jedoch ins Stocken, wenn wir versuchen, es zum Deklarieren dynamischer Ansichten in Webanwendungen zu verwenden.
Gulp.js

Gulp.js

Automatisieren und optimieren Sie Ihren WorkflowDie Verwendung von Streams und Code-over-Konfiguration durch das Streaming-Build-System von gulp vereinfacht und vereinfacht die Erstellung
RAWGraphs

RAWGraphs

RAWGraphs ist eine Open-Source-App mit dem Ziel, die Visualisierung komplexer Daten für jeden einfach zu machen.RAWGraphs wurde als Werkzeug für Designer und vis geeks entwickelt und zielt darauf ab, eine fehlende Verbindung zwischen Tabellenkalkulationen und Vektorgrafiken herzustellen.
Plotly

Plotly

Plotly ist der einfachste Weg, Daten online grafisch darzustellen und auszutauschen.Open-Source-Bibliotheken für JavaScript (Vergleich mit HighCharts unter https: // plot.
ember.js

ember.js

Mit den integrierten Vorlagen von Ember's Handlebars können Sie weniger Code schreiben. Diese werden automatisch aktualisiert, wenn sich die zugrunde liegenden Daten ändern.
Processing.js

Processing.js

Processing.js ist eine offene Programmiersprache, Port der ...
  • Kostenlose
  • Web
Backbone.js

Backbone.js

Backbone bietet JavaScript-lastigen Anwendungen Struktur, indem Modelle mit Schlüsselwertbindung und benutzerdefinierten Ereignissen, Sammlungen mit einer reichhaltigen API an aufzählbaren Funktionen, ausgestattet werden.
  • Kostenlose
  • Web
KnockoutJS

KnockoutJS

Knockout ist eine JavaScript-Bibliothek, mit der Sie umfangreiche, reaktionsschnelle Anzeige- und Editor-Benutzeroberflächen mit einem sauberen zugrunde liegenden Datenmodell erstellen können.
Ext JS

Ext JS

Ext JS ist eine JavaScript-Bibliothek zum Erstellen interaktiver Webanwendungen mithilfe von Ajax-, DHTML- und DOM-Skripten.
Raphaël

Raphaël

Raphaël ist eine kleine JavaScript-Bibliothek, die Ihnen die Arbeit mit Vektorgrafiken im Web erleichtern soll.
  • Kostenlose
  • Web
VideoJS

VideoJS

VideoJS ist ein HTML5-Videoplayer, der mit Javascript und CSS erstellt wurde und auf einen Flash-Videoplayer zurückgreift, wenn der Browser kein HTML5-Video unterstützt.
NVD3

NVD3

Dieses Projekt ist ein Versuch, wiederverwendbare Diagramme und Diagrammkomponenten für d3.js zu erstellen, ohne die Leistung zu verlieren, die Ihnen d3.js bietet.
Derby

Derby

Das MVC-Framework erleichtert das Schreiben von kollaborativen Echtzeitanwendungen, die sowohl in Node.js als auch in Browsern ausgeführt werden.
Koa

Koa

Ausdrucksstarke Middleware für node.js, die Generatoren über co verwendet, um das Schreiben von Webanwendungen und APIs angenehmer zu gestalten.